Web11 jul. 2024 · The eyelid margin contain many important structures and are ordered in specific way, as are all the layers of the eyelid. Knowing the orientation and position of the margin structures is especially important with trauma, where restoration of the anatomy as best as possible is critical. Human skin is made up of several layers and sublayers. The two main layers are the epidermis and the dermis. These layers cover a third layer of tissue called the hypodermis, which consists of fibrous and adipose connective tissue (Figure 21.1. 1 ). It forms the supporting wall of the eyeball, and is continuous with the clear cornea. The sclera is covered by the ... Web9 mrt. 2024 · The eye sits in a protective bony socket called the orbit. Six extraocular muscles in the orbit are attached to the eye. These muscles move the eye up and down, side to side, and rotate the eye.
